For the Seventh Time, Ubisoft Delays Skull and Bones Release

Ubisoft recently announced that the release of Skull and Bones has been delayed again to early 2024. Where previously in January they promised the game would be released around 2023.

With this new delay, Skull and Bones is expected to release between January 2024 and March 2024. If you’re wondering, this is almost the seventh time the Skull and Bones game has been delayed. It was supposed to launch in 2018, but has been delayed until now.

It’s unclear why Skull and Bones has been delayed again, but with three Creative Directors having given up on the project, many consider the game to be less than convincing. According to media such as IGN  who have tried it out, the current version of Skull and Bones  is good enough.

About Skull and Bones

Inspired by Assassins Creed IV Black Flag and the pirate era of the Indian Ocean, Skull and Bones is not only a sea exploration experience, but also the best pirate on the seas.

In the game, players will find many obstacles ranging from mythological creatures to threats from other players in Skull and Bones. To achieve this, players must build reputation and wealth through various activities.

There will be mission contracts, gathering resources, searching for treasure, and of course preying on other ships on the high seas. The goal is none other than to increase reputation and money to upgrade the player’s ship and crew.

The PC version of Skull and Bones will come with up to 4K resolution as well as HDR support to make images sharper, unlimited FPS, upscale for ray tracing, DLSS, or FSR, and of course, unlimited customization from input control to graphics.

Skull and Bones is confirmed for PS5, Xbox Series X, Xbox Series S, Luna, Stadia, and PC (Epic Games Store, Ubisoft Store, Microsoft Store).
